Margaret Anne Neely
March 2, 1934 - January 27, 2026
With great sadness, the family of Anne Neely wishes to announce her passing peacefully at Wyndham Manor in Oakville with her daughter Liz by her side. Anne was born in Glasgow Scotland on March 2, 1934. She was the 5th of seven children born to Elizabeth Locke and George Hughes.
Devoted mother to Elizabeth Gallagher (Sheldon) and Philip Gallagher of Calgary (Kerry), dear mother-in-law to Maria Luz Julian and loving stepmother to David Neely (Dorothy) and John Neely (Sharon). Proud grandmother of Joseph (Shannon), Katrina (Sean), Thomas (Quiana), Eric (Grace), Nicole (Ryan), Jeffery (Anna), Tara (Dan), John (Caitlin) and her many great grandchildren. She will be dearly missed by her sisters Agnes Harrington (Edward) of Burlington and Maureen Barker (Robert) of Millersburg Kentucky.
She is predeceased by her husband John Neely (2000), step-son Bruce Neely (2007), son Daniel Gallagher (2020) and siblings Elizabeth McInnes (Bill), Francis Hughes (Tillie), George Hughes (Maureen) and James Hughes (Pam).
Anne came to Canada in her late teens, following her sisters Betty and Agnes, in search of greater opportunities and adventure. She was a hardworking, determined and straightforward woman. Anne's commitment to her friends and family was steadfast and enduring. After her children were grown, Anne was fortunate to find love again with John Neely. Together they enjoyed dancing, travel, and best of all – their grandchildren.
In remembering Anne's life, we would be remiss not to celebrate her love of family, value of friendship, love of music, and empathy for those in need. A long-time member of the Guardian Angels Knitting Program, Anne knitted hundreds of blankets and baby outfits, mostly for hospitals, and later extended this to knit and crochet afghans for shelters.
A celebration of her life will be held in the spring.
